GET THE BRAZILIAN JIU JITSU ADVANTAGE
Often referred to as “BJJ”, Brazilian Jiu Jitsu stresses constant live free-form practice of leg locks, arm locks, pins & choke techniques against a resisting opponent.
Jiu Jitsu is a combat tested self defense system based on real-world encounters to put the emphasis on techniques that actually work against aggressive attackers. With practical and quickly learned techniques that conclusively stop physical attacks, Jiu Jitsu utilizes advanced principles of leverage and situational ground control. This allows a smaller person to defend against an attack by a larger & stronger opponent.
Jiu Jitsu has dominated martial arts since the the famous “Gracie Challenge” in the 1920’s. This highly-evolved Martial Art is safe & fun to practice, and extremely effective in self defense situations, and is now available in Boise, Idaho.
